Poco X7 Pro Set for Global Launch with Special Iron Man Edition

The upcoming launch of Xiaomi’s Poco X7 Pro, a premium mid-range Android device, has generated significant buzz in the tech community, not just for its impressive specifications but also for its special Iron Man-themed edition. This unique variant, confirmed by Thailand’s national telecom and broadcasting commission (NBTC), marks a collaboration with Marvel, appealing to both tech enthusiasts and fans of the iconic superhero. Xiaomi’s strategic embrace of themed smartphone editions aims to captivate a broader audience and differentiate its offerings in a competitive market.

The Poco X7 Pro promises top-tier performance, likely featuring a powerful Qualcomm chipset with 5G support, although it remains uncertain if it will include the Snapdragon 8 Gen 3 processor. The device is set to run on HyperOS 2.0, distinguishing it from its predecessor, the Poco X6 Pro, which operated on an earlier Android skin. Xiaomi’s latest software enhances usability and brings a fresh experience to its users. Despite the themed exterior, the Iron Man edition of the Poco X7 Pro shares the same model number, 2412DPC0AG, reflecting continuity in hardware across different versions, similar to recent special editions like the Deadpool and Wolverine variants of the Poco F6 model.

In addition to the standout Iron Man-themed version, the standard Poco X7 is anticipated to be the global counterpart of China’s Redmi Note 14 Pro 5G. However, the X7 Pro could showcase higher specifications, possibly based on or rebranded from the K80 model. This indicates Xiaomi’s dedication to providing diverse options within the mid-range segment while leveraging its established sub-brands to offer variations that meet different market demands.
